Social development programs often face challenges of sustainability due to limited and inconsistent funding sources. Traditional financing mechanisms are frequently inadequate to meet the growing needs of marginalized populations and communities. This course addresses these challenges by equipping participants with the knowledge and tools to explore innovative models of financing for social impact.
The course begins by introducing participants to the foundations of social impact financing, including its role in bridging funding gaps and creating sustainable solutions. Participants will examine how innovative financing mechanisms, such as blended finance, impact bonds, and social investment funds, are reshaping the development landscape.
It also explores the integration of financial instruments with social goals, highlighting the ways in which governments, private investors, civil society, and international organizations collaborate to drive social change. By analyzing real-world case studies, participants will understand how innovative financing models have been applied successfully across various sectors, from health and education to climate resilience and social protection.
Special emphasis will be placed on the role of measurement and accountability in social impact financing. Participants will learn how to design financing models with robust monitoring and evaluation frameworks that ensure transparency and measurable outcomes.
In addition, the course highlights emerging trends such as green financing, blockchain-enabled development finance, and digital fundraising platforms, which open up new opportunities for scaling social programs. These innovations enable the mobilization of resources from diverse actors while ensuring inclusivity and accountability.
By the end of the course, participants will not only grasp the theory behind social impact financing but also acquire practical skills to design, implement, and manage innovative funding mechanisms that support resilient, inclusive, and sustainable social development.
